Babkin: Turbulent Start to RPL Season for Krylia Sovetov

The player for Samara’s Krylya Sovetov, **[Sergei Babkin](#)**, summarized his team’s performance at the conclusion of the first half of the Russian Premier League season 2025/2026. After 15 matches, Krylya Sovetov has accumulated 14 points, placing them 13th in the standings. The team is led by Magomed Adiev, who took over as head coach from Igor Osinikin at the start of the season.

«The first half of the season has been unstable and turbulent for Krylya. Everyone experiences downturns. However, if we continue to play each match as we did against Zenit, I believe we will be just fine,» Babkin stated in an interview with Championship correspondent Ilya Nikulnikov.
